El Nino: Drought To Deluge

Articles Audio Contact Me Downloads Home Images Name That Tune Privacy and Terms Search Updates Video
Contact Me Downloads Updates

Video Path:

Home » Video » Promos » 1993


"Pushing The Limit" by Network Music


el nino drought to deluge93

Date Added:

December 6, 2018

Next Video:

We Bring You The Weather Channel

Previous Video:

The Weather Classroom